Reed's, Inc. reported second quarter 2026 net sales of $7.5 million, down from $9.5 million a year earlier, while gross margin improved to 24% from 8%. The company said corrective actions are taking hold, with net sales up 5% sequentially and selling, general and administrative expenses down 6% to $4.7 million. Net loss narrowed 29% to $4.3 million, or negative $0.36 per share, helped by lower inventory write-offs of $0.1 million versus $1.6 million in the prior year period. Interim CEO Neal Cohane said Reed's expects continued gross margin expansion into the mid-30% area over time, supported by strategic price increases, SKU rationalization, and a leaner inventory position of $7 million. As of June 30, 2026, the company had $2.4 million of cash and $9.2 million of total debt, and management said it is evaluating financing alternatives to support growth.
